Variant 12 Mavzu: tcp/ip pog’onasi, vazifalari, qo’llaniladigan asosiy protokollari Reja


Download 0.52 Mb.
Sana06.12.2020
Hajmi0.52 Mb.
#160869
Bog'liq
Zokirov Farrux (219-18 KIF) KT


Variant 12

Mavzu: TCP/IP pog’onasi, vazifalari, qo’llaniladigan asosiy protokollari

Reja:

  1. Kirish

  2. TCP/IP pog’onasi

  3. TCP/IP vazifalari

  4. TCP/IP qo’llaniladigan protokollari

  5. Foydalaniladigan adabiyotlar


Kirish

Raqamli shaklda taqdim etilgan ma'lumotlar uzatishning TCP / IP - tarmoq modeli. Modeldagi ma'lumotlar manbaidan ma'lumotlarni oluvchiga uzatish usulini tavsiflaydi. Model ma'lumotlarning to'rtta sathdan o'tishini nazarda tutadi, ularning har biri qoida (translyatsiya protokoli) bilan tavsiflanadi. Internet qo'llamoq ma'lumotlar stekprotokolov ma'lumotlar uzatish miqdorini hal qoidalar jamoalari. TCP / IP nomi ikki eng muhim protokollari oilasi -Transmission Control Protocol (TCP) birinchi ishlab chiqilgan va bu standarti tasvirlangan edi iInternet Protocol (IP), olingan. Bundan tashqari, ba'zan ataladi model DOD (Mudofaa vazirligi) Internet protokollari 1970-yilda ARPANET tarixiy kelib chiqishi munosabati bilan (DARPA nazorati ostida, AQSh Mudofaa vazirligi ) bir to'siq bo'lib -. Kontseptual model va bir qator Internetda ishlatiladigan aloqa protokollari va shunga o'xshash kompyuter tarmoqlari. Bu Transmission Control Protocol (TCP) va Internet Protocol (IP) bo'lib, - U tez-tez To'plamga asosiy protokollar, chunki, TCP / IP sifatida tanilgan. Bu ba'zan tarmoq texnikaning rivojlanishi DARPA.Nabor Internet protokollari orqali Amerika Qo'shma Shtatlari Mudofaa vazirligi tomonidan moliyalashtirilgan edi, chunki, Mudofaa vazirligi (MOD) modeli deb ataladi ma'lumotlar, overpacked ishlov uzatiladi, tor-mor qilish va qabul qilinishi kerakligini belgilaydigan Pass-orqali ma'lumotlarni beradi. Ushbu funktsiya to'rtta qatlamlik ajralmaslikka ajratiladi, bu esa tegishli protokollarni tarmoqlar miqdori bo'yicha tasniflaydi. Eng pastki darajadan eng yuqori darajaga tarmoqning bir xil segmentida saqlanadigan ma'lumotlar uchun aloqa usullarini o'z ichiga olgan aloqa katlami; mustaqil tarmoqlar o'rtasida o'zaro ishlashni ta'minlaydigan Internet qatlami; xostlar orasidagi aloqani boshqaradigan transport qatlami; va Internet protokollari majmuini va uning qismlari protokollar ko'plab belgilab prilozheniy.Tehnicheskie standartlari uchun jarayonlar o'rtasidagi ma'lumotlar almashinuvini ta'minlaydi ariza qatlami, Internet (IETF) rivojlantirish bo'yicha Vazifa Kuchi tomonidan qo'llab-quvvatlanadi. Internet protokollarining to'plami OTO modeli, umumiy tarmoq tizimlari uchun yanada keng qamrovli asosdan oldin keladi.

TCP/IP pog’onasi
TCP/IP protokollari to’rt pog’onali tuzilishga ega:




Network Access Layer - Ushbu qatlam OSI modelidagi Data Link Layer va Physical Layer kombinatsiyasiga mos keladi. Uskuna manziliga e'tibor qaratiladi va ushbu qatlamda mavjud bo'lgan protokollar ma'lumotlarni fizikaviy uzatishga imkon beradi.

Biz shunchaki ARP-ning Internet-qatlam protokoli ekanligi haqida gaplashdik, ammo uni Internet Layer yoki Network-ga kirish qatlami protokoli sifatida e'lon qilishda ziddiyat mavjud. U 2-qavat protokollari bilan qamrab olingan 3-qavatda yashovchi sifatida tavsiflanadi.



Internet Layer - Ushbu qatlam OSI ning Tarmoq sathining funktsiyalariga parallel. U butun tarmoq orqali ma'lumotlarning mantiqiy uzatilishi uchun mas'ul bo'lgan protokollarni belgilaydi. Ushbu qatlamda joylashgan asosiy protokollar:

IP - Internet Protocol degan ma'noni anglatadi va u paketlar sarlavhalaridagi IP-manzillarga qarab, manba xostidan manzil xostiga paketlarni etkazib berish uchun javobgardir. IP-ning ikkita versiyasi mavjud:

IPv4 va IPv6. IPv4 - bu veb-saytlarning aksariyati hozirda foydalanadigan veb-sayt. Ammo IPv6 o'sib bormoqda, chunki IPv4 manzillari soni foydalanuvchilar soni bilan taqqoslaganda cheklangan.

ICMP - Internet Control Message Protocol degan ma'noni anglatadi. U IP-datagramlarda joylashgan bo'lib, xostlarni tarmoq muammolari haqida ma'lumot bilan ta'minlash uchun javobgardir.

ARP - manzilni hal qilish protokoli. Uning vazifasi ma'lum bo'lgan IP-manzildan xostning apparat manzilini topishdir. ARP bir necha turga ega: teskari ARP, proksi-server, Gratuitous ARP va teskari ARP.

Host-to-Host Layer - Ushbu qatlam OSI modelining transport qatlamiga o'xshaydi. U oxir-oqibat aloqa va ma'lumotlarni xatosiz etkazib berish uchun javobgardir. U yuqori qatlamli dasturlarni ma'lumotlarning murakkabligidan himoya qiladi. Ushbu qatlamda mavjud bo'lgan ikkita asosiy protokol:

Transmission Control Protocol (TCP) - Ma'lumki, so'nggi tizimlar o'rtasida ishonchli va xatosiz aloqa ta'minlanadi. U ma'lumotlarning ketma-ketligini va segmentatsiyasini amalga oshiradi. Shuningdek, u tanib olish xususiyatiga ega va oqimlarni boshqarish mexanizmi orqali ma'lumotlar oqimini boshqaradi. Bu juda samarali protokol, ammo bunday xususiyatlar tufayli juda ko'p qo'shimcha xarajatlar mavjud. Qo'shimcha xarajatlarning oshishi narxning oshishiga olib keladi.

User Datagram Protocol (UDP) - Boshqa tomondan, bunday xususiyatlar mavjud emas. Agar sizning arizangiz ishonchli transportni talab qilmasa, bu juda foydali bo'lganligi sababli, bu o'tish protokoli. Ulanishga yo'naltirilgan protokol bo'lgan TCP dan farqli o'laroq, UDP ulanmaydi.

Application Layer - Ushbu qatlam OSI modelining eng yaxshi uchta qatlami funktsiyalarini bajaradi: Application, Presentation and Session Layer. U tugundan tugunga qadar aloqa qilish uchun javobgardir va foydalanuvchi interfeysi xususiyatlarini boshqaradi. Ushbu qatlamda mavjud bo'lgan ba'zi protokollar: HTTP, HTTPS, FTP, TFTP, Telnet, SSH, SMTP, SNMP, NTP, DNS, DHCP, NFS, X Window, LPD. Ushbu protokollar haqida bir oz ma'lumot olish uchun Ilova qatlamidagi protokollarni ko'rib chiqing. Bog'langan maqolada keltirilgan protokollardan tashqari:
HTTP va HTTPS - HTTP gipermatnli uzatish protokoli degan ma'noni anglatadi. U World Wide Web tomonidan veb-brauzerlar va serverlar o'rtasidagi aloqalarni boshqarish uchun ishlatiladi. HTTPS HTTP-Secure degan ma'noni anglatadi. Bu HTTP-ning SSL (Secure Socket Layer) bilan birikmasi. Bu brauzerda anketalarni to'ldirish, tizimga kirish, autentifikatsiya qilish va bank operatsiyalarini amalga oshirish zarur bo'lgan hollarda samarali bo'ladi.

SSH - SSH Secure Shell degan ma'noni anglatadi. Bu Telnet-ga o'xshash terminal emulyatsiyasi dasturi. SSH-ni ko'proq afzal qilishining sababi shifrlangan ulanishni saqlab turish qobiliyatidir. TCP / IP ulanishi orqali xavfsiz seansni o'rnatadi.

NTP - NTP tarmoq vaqt protokoli degan ma'noni anglatadi. Bu bizning kompyuterimizdagi soatlarni bitta standart vaqt manbasiga sinxronlashtirish uchun ishlatiladi. Bu bank operatsiyalari kabi holatlarda juda foydali. NTP mavjud bo'lmasdan quyidagi holatni taxmin qiling. Siz tranzaktsiyani amalga oshirgan deb taxmin qiling, u erda kompyuteringiz soat 14:30 da o'qiydi, server esa uni 14:28 da yozadi. Sinxronizatsiya qilinmasa, server juda yomon ishdan chiqishi mumkin.
OSI modeli va TCP / IP modelini taqqoslash

TCP / IP protokollari to'plamini tashkil etuvchi protokollarni OSI mos yozuvlar modeli nuqtai nazaridan ham tavsiflash mumkin. OSI modelida tarmoqqa kirish darajasi va TCP / IP modelining dastur qatlami ushbu qatlamlarda bo'lishi kerak bo'lgan alohida funktsiyalarni tavsiflash uchun qo'shimcha ravishda bo'linadi.

Tarmoqqa kirish sathida TCP / IP protokoli to'plami fizik muhit orqali uzatishda qaysi protokollardan foydalanilishini aniqlamaydi; u faqat Internet-qatlamdan jismoniy tarmoq protokollariga uzatishni tavsiflaydi. OSI 1 va 2 qatlamlari ommaviy axborot vositalariga kirish uchun kerakli protseduralarni va tarmoq orqali ma'lumotlarni yuborish uchun jismoniy vositalarni muhokama qiladi.

OSI Layer 3, tarmoq qatlami to'g'ridan-to'g'ri TCP / IP Internet-qatlamiga xaritalaydi. Ushbu qatlam Internet tarmog'i orqali xabarlarni yo'naltirish va yo'naltirish protokollarini tavsiflash uchun ishlatiladi.

OSI Layer 4, transport qatlami to'g'ridan-to'g'ri TCP / IP Transport qatlamiga xaritalaydi. Ushbu qatlam ma'lumotlarning manbalari va manzillari o'rtasida buyurtma qilingan va ishonchli etkazib berilishini ta'minlaydigan umumiy xizmatlar va funktsiyalarni tavsiflaydi.

TCP / IP dastur qatlami oxirgi foydalanuvchi dasturlarining turli xil funktsiyalarini ta'minlaydigan bir qator protokollarni o'z ichiga oladi. OS, 5, 6 va 7 qatlamlari modeli dasturiy ta'minotni ishlab chiquvchilari va sotuvchilari uchun tarmoqlarda ishlaydigan mahsulotlarni ishlab chiqarish uchun mos yozuvlar sifatida ishlatiladi.


TCP / IP va OSI modellari odatda turli qatlamlarda protokollarga murojaat qilishda ishlatiladi. OSI modeli ma'lumotlar havolasi qatlamini fizik qatlamdan ajratganligi sababli, odatda ushbu pastki qatlamlarga murojaat qilishda foydalaniladi.
Foydalanilgan adabiyotlar

  1. Чеппел Л. Титтел Э. TCP/IP. Учебный курс / Перевод с англ. Ю. Гороховский. — СПб.: БВХ-Петербург, 2003. — С. 29. — 976 с. — ISBN 5-94157-315-4.

Internat saytlar:

  1. Wikipedia.org

  2. www.geeksforgeeks.org 

Download 0.52 Mb.

Do'stlaringiz bilan baham:




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ling